2008 Suzuki Jimny vs. 2008 Volkswagen Passat
To start off, both 2008 Suzuki Jimny and 2008 Volkswagen Passat were released in the same year (2008).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 2,496 cc (6 cylinders), 2008 Volkswagen Passat is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Volkswagen Passat (161 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 76 more horse power than 2008 Suzuki Jimny. (85 HP @ 6000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2008 Volkswagen Passat should accelerate faster than 2008 Suzuki Jimny.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Volkswagen Passat weights approximately 448 kg more than 2008 Suzuki Jimny.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2008 Suzuki Jimny is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2008 Volkswagen Passat.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Suzuki Jimny will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Volkswagen Passat (350 Nm @ 1500 RPM) has 240 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Suzuki Jimny. (110 Nm @ 4100 RPM). This means 2008 Volkswagen Passat will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Suzuki Jimny.
Compare all specifications:
2008 Suzuki Jimny | 2008 Volkswagen Passat | |
Make | Suzuki | Volkswagen |
Model | Jimny | Passat |
Year Released | 2008 | 2008 |
Body Type | SUV |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1326 cc | 2496 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 85 HP | 161 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 110 Nm | 350 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4100 RPM | 1500 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 78 mm | 78.3 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 69.5 mm | 86.4 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.5:1 | 18.0: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Diesel |
Top Speed | 140 km/hour | 222 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 14.1 seconds | 9.6 seconds |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 3 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1135 kg | 1583 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3650 mm | 4690 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1610 mm | 1750 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1680 mm | 1500 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2260 mm | 2710 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 7.3 L/100km | 7.1 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 40 L | 62 L |
